Leah's Hope

Donation protected
Six year old German White Shepherd -- Leah -- has been diagnosed with an inflamed kidney that's no longer functioning and her life now depends on costly antibiotics and pain killers for survival.

Veterinarians speculate the cause of kidney failure is due to a potentially malignant mass found in her pelvic region via ultrasound. Necessary treatment entails the removal of Leah's left kidney and a bioptic procedure, to determine whether the mass is cancerous.

As a rescued dog, whose harsh beginnings in life were less than humane, we graciously ask for your help in securing Leah's future as a healthy, happy, member of Sonoma's thriving canine community.
